The Proposed Conceptual Model to Respond to The Information Needsof Professionals: A Narrative Review
Purpose:
Models of information-seeking behavior describe, explain and predict changes inconceptual model to respond to the information needs of professionals
The research method was a narrative review. In order to identify the main models of information-seeking behavior, Case's point of view was used, according to his opinion, 7 models are known as the most cited models of information-seeking behavior. At the same time, the number of popular new models was also identified and analyzed. In addition, the knowledge and experience of the authors were also used in the identification of elements, relationships between elements, and the final design of the model.
son the review and analysis of the concepts related to information retrieval as well as the most cited models of information-seeking behavior and the knowledge and experience of the authors, the response model to the information needs of professionals was designed with 28 elements. This model starts with the factors that form information needs and ends with the end of the search and user satisfaction. The most features of this model is the integration of the field of information-seeking behavior with information retrieval, a processual and causal view of this field, attention to the context (cognitive, social, individual aspects, etc.) and the detailedness of its process
This model is a combination of high cited models of information seeking behavior and theoretical and practical issues of information retrieval, as well as the knowledge and experience of the authors.
